Probably the most useful of the Mora range of Hook Knives, the 162 is double sided, so it has a cutting edge on each side – enabling it to cut both left and right. Effectively two knives in one. Made with the usual Mora high quality.
For those interested in comparing tools, the Mora 162 has the same radius curve of the BeaverCraft SK-5, which is also double sided. The difference between the two knives? The angle at which the blade exits the handle. Plus the Mora 162 has a much shorter handle than the BeaverCraft SK-5.
